Finance Manager

Rochdale, ENG, GB, United Kingdom

Job Description

Main responsibilities:

Financial Management and Reporting Produce timely, accurate and relevant internal financial reporting information for the charity and its subsidiary company, for presentation to the Management Team. Ensure that legacy income is appropriately recognised in the accounts and working papers are kept up to date. Produce and submit quarterly VAT returns for the trading subsidiary and an annual VAT return for the charity. Ensure that the fixed asset accounting schedules for both the charity and the trading subsidiary are maintained.



Ensure that the restricted funds schedule is maintained. Ensure that control accounts and inter-company accounts are reconciled on a regular basis, and that inter-company balances are paid over in a timely manner. Review balance sheet debtors and creditors on a regular basis. Prepare a monthly rolling cash flow forecast, to support the Director of Finance in Treasury Management Produce analyses, costing and reports on topics as requested.



Produce detailed components of the charitys financial plan, including the annual departmental budgets, as agreed with the Director of Finance. Produce notes and working papers for the charitys annual accounts, as agreed with the Director of Finance. Finance Business Partnering Provide support to budget holders and other colleagues so that: Variances from budget and queries are investigated swiftly, and remedial action identified as appropriate Financial procedures and controls are understood and followed. Financial reporting arrangements for new projects and initiatives are established Review information provided by the payroll agent and raise / respond to queries as required, in conjunction with the Finance Officer Payroll Administration Provide financial training and support to the rest of the organisation, in conjunction with other members of the Finance Team.



Support the Director of Finance and Director of Corporate Services in ensuring appropriate operational access to third-party payment systems and online account portals. Undertake audits of adherence to policies as requested Team leadership and improving ways of working Line manage the Finance Officers (three members of staff 2.4 whole time equivalents) Introduce a new finance system in conjunction with the Director of Finance and other members of the Finance Team. Establish and review the finance timetable, deadlines and work priorities, in conjunction with the Director of Finance and other members of the Finance Team Problem solve, so that workflows and processes in different parts of the organisation (e.g. finance and fundraising) support each other as effectively as possible.



Plan and manage the work of the volunteers in the Finance Department General: Read, understand and comply with all Hospice policies and procedures, applying the principles appropriate to the role. To be aware of individual specific responsibilities in respect of the Safeguarding of Vulnerable Adults, in relation to the role.
